In Buffy Season 6, Buffy the Vampire Slayer takes a new approach to storytelling. This podcast episode looks at the season arc as a whole. Along with the season recap, this podcast episode focuses on: (1) how to write a group as protagonist; (2) themes and Dark Willow; (3) whether Buffy's growth rings true; (4) which Buffy Season 6 plot turns are most compelling; and more. In Grave (S6 E22 of Buffy the Vampire Slayer), the gang tries to stop Willow from ending the world and Buffy and Dawn battle beneath the earth. Along with the recap, this podcast episode focuses on: (1) a protagonist shift from Buffy to Giles to Xander; (2) why Xander is the one and only character who could save the world; (3) Xander’s worst traits - same as his best traits? and (4) how Buffy’s subplot fits with the larger story (if it does). In Villains (S6 E20 of Buffy the Vampire Slayer), Warren flees, Buffy and friends grapple with Tara’s death, and Willow’s out for revenge. Or is it justice? Along with the recap, this podcast episode focuses on: (1) whether Villians is Buffy’s story or Willow’s; (2) why viewers might not love Season 6 Buffy as a character; (3) seamless scene endings and beginnings that move us through the story; (4) how Warren’s evil deeds contrast those done by others, first for fun, then for sympathy. In Seeing Red (S6 E19 of Buffy the Vampire Slayer), the geek trio feuds, Spike assaults Buffy, and Warren strikes a fatal blow. Along with the recap, this podcast episode focuses on: (1) how Spike’s actions fit his character arc; (2) themes of trust, misogyny, and being a “real man”; (3) episode bookends that maximize the heartrending final moments; and (4) an unclear main plot despite all the drama and conflict. In Entropy (S6 E18 of Buffy the Vampire Slayer), Anya and Spike connect over being rejected and Xander is once again horrible to everyone. Along with the recap, this podcast episode focuses on: (1) locked or unresolvable conflicts in key relationships; (2) how Xander/Anya and Buffy/Spike mirror one another; (3) why Dawn is interesting and likeable in this episode; (4) engaging exposition; and (5) scene cuts for maximum emotional impact and a fast pace. In Normal Again (S6 E17 of Buffy the Vampire Slayer), Buffy hallucinates that she’s in a psychiatric facility and her parents are still alive.  Along with the recap, this podcast episode focuses on: (1) why a kind, compassionate character can make a scene more chilling; (2) conveying exposition the characters already know; (3) how to add new backstory to an old timeline; (4) can your plot be strong without a clear single midpoint moment? In Hell's Bells (S6 E16 of Buffy the Vampire Slayer), Xander and Anya head for the altar – give or take a demon or two. Along with the recap, this podcast episode focuses on: (1) mirrors in Hell's Bells that reflect characters’ internal lives; (2) which is the main plot: Xander facing his demons, real and figurative, or Anya getting ready to be married; (3) subtle, thematic scene transitions; and (4) the return of Season 5 Spike (for now). In As You Were (S6 E15 of Buffy the Vampire Slayer), Riley returns in search of a demon and forgets to tell Buffy key information. Along with the recap, this podcast episode focuses on: (1) what seeing life through Riley’s eyes does for Buffy; (2) in character or out: Spike, Riley, and the perfect Sam; (3) why Riley looks taller – literally; and (4) at last, the cause of Buffy’s angst about Spike.
